Bles Dairies East Africa imports 35 heifers

Aug 1, 2016

Bles Dairies East Africa Ltd.’s first activity: the import of 35 Holstein Friesian yearlings ready for insemination, from The Netherlands to Kenya. The young heifers will get pregnant through Artificial Insemination with sexed semen in Kenya, preparing them for sale.

Stanley Koech, the director of Bles Dairies East Africa Ltd. about the animals: “The heifers from Netherlands are settling down very well to the cool tropical climate. Bles Dairies East Africa will look after them while preparing for the next import in partnership with Eldoret Dairy Farmers Association. Next assignment is to vaccinate them.
